Description
The facial lines are of Indian inspiration. The uṣnīṣa is depicted as a high, spiky frontal bun. The hair has here arrived at its most stylised state: the undulations are suggested by indented dashes. The ears are disproportionate and largely deformed. The ūrṇā cannot be distinguished.
